Rochester, New York collective Rob Gates, M.A.V., Mooch, iLLanoise, Rigz, Symph and Times Change, together known as Da Cloth, have just released their latest project titled "Da Fixtape."
It features production from Speed, Chup, V Don, Sonny Carson, Nicholas Craven, ThankFith, Audio Narcotics, Eto, 322 Major, RDJR, Griimz, Spanish Ran, KVMI,

After connecting with Conway the Machine for the highly acclaimed "No One Mourns the Wicked" album, super producer Big Ghost LTD got right back to work on a new project.
This time he links up Rob Gates and M.A.V. of Da Cloth for "The Dark Side Of Nature."
M.A.V. and Gates kept the features in house with appearances from fellow Cloth members Times Change, Illanoise, Symph, Rigz and Mooch.
